Origin: HebrewAaron is an English masculine given name. The 'h' phoneme in the original Hebrew pronunciation "Aharon" is dropped in the Greek, แผฮฑฯฯฮฝ, from which the English form, Aaron, is derived. Aaron, the brother of Moses, is described in the Torah, the Quran and the Baha'i Iqan.
